JOB PURPOSE
The Facilities Technician, reporting to the Facilities Director, supports the day-to-day operations, maintenance, and safety of the school’s facilities. This role is responsible for responding to work orders, performing routine and preventative maintenance, and supporting school events and operations. Working as part of the Facilities team, the Technician helps ensure that the campus is safe, functional, and well-maintained for students, staff, and visitors.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
Respond to and complete assigned work orders using the maintenance management system, ensuring timely updates and resolution
Perform routine and preventative maintenance on building systems, equipment, and grounds
Support the basic operation and monitoring of security and fire systems, escalating issues as required.
Support outdoor maintenance and yard work, including seasonal tasks such as clearing debris, snow removal support, and maintaining clean and safe exterior spaces
Carry out general repairs including painting, drywall, and minor building maintenance
Set up and tear down spaces for classes, meetings, and events
Support school operations during peak times, including student arrival and dismissal as required
Contribute to a safe working environment by following health and safety procedures and regulations
Respond to facility-related emergencies such as floods, alarms, or power disruptions
Use tools, equipment, and materials safely and appropriately

WORKING REQUIREMENTS
Work takes place across the school campus, both indoors and outdoors
Regular physical activity including lifting, carrying, and moving materials (often up to 50 lbs)
Frequent standing, walking, bending, and use of ladders
Exposure to dust, noise, and varying temperatures
Use of tools, equipment, and cleaning materials with appropriate PPE
Occasional mornings, evenings, and weekends required
This is an on-site role requiring presence on campus five days per week and meaningful engagement in our collaborative school community.
